This dual-function role blends Network Operations Centre (NOC) responsibilities with hands-on technical support in an operational telecommunications hub setting. You'll be the frontline for monitoring, troubleshooting, and provisioning connectivity services, while also executing on-site technical tasks to support connectivity infrastructure.
 
We're on the lookout for an ambitious junior or intermediate level candidate who will be involved in: 
 

NOC Operations

  • Monitor network and telecom systems using NMS platforms 

  • Act as L1/L2 contact for fault reports and service queries

  • Troubleshoot and escalate issues across transmission, routing, server, and security layers

  • Coordinate provisioning and service delivery with internal and external stakeholders

  • Maintain logs, incident reports, and operational documentation

  • Support engineering and project teams with diagnostics and implementation


Hands on Support 

Install, replace, and maintain servers, network modules, and structured cabling (copper/fibre), including patching, tracing, and labelling.

  • Perform physical troubleshooting, follow remote instructions for resets and log collection, and assist with carrier circuit testing and link validation.

  • Tag and audit equipment, update asset systems, coordinate shipments, and support hardware delivery, packaging, and disposal.
